In 1969 Deep Purple premiered Jon Lord's groundbreaking \"Concerto For Group And Orchestra\" at the Royal Albert Hall. http://smarturl.it/DeepPurpleLSOdvd Thirty years later, in September 1999, Deep Purple and the London Symphony Orchestra returned to the same venue for the concerto's second performance. The centrepiece of the concert is of course the concerto itself but it is preceded by a short set of other Jon Lord tracks, songs from Roger Glover's \"Butterfly Ball\" (sung by Ronnie James Dio) and Ian Paice's jazz arrangement of the early Purple classic \"Wring That Neck\". Following the concerto are five Deep Purple classics culminating with \"Smoke On The Water\".
